Roseanne

Roseanne Conner fights to keep her blue‑collar family together and financially afloat in the tough‑lived town of Lanford, where every bill threatens to tear them apart.

A working-class family faces financial hardship as they try to make ends meet on a modest income in the fictional town of Lanford, Illinois.
